Joyce Marie Beatty is an American politician currently serving as the U.S. Representative for Ohio's 3rd congressional district, a position she has held since January 3, 2013. A member of the Democratic Party, Beatty has focused on issues such as economic development, healthcare, and education throughout her tenure. She has been an advocate for social justice and has worked to address the needs of her constituents in central Ohio.
